ERP、SCM取长去短急需整合 |
发布时间: 2012/7/28 18:34:44 |
互联网的环境下,企业要想生存发展,必须具有两大基本能力,即对市场的快速反应能力、企业与客户和供应商网络的有效协作能力。SCM的实质在于将企业与其相关企业形成融会贯通的整体,对市场作出快速反应。企业如果缺乏高效率的内部资源整合,将无法面对市场作出快速反应。同样的,ERP成功解决了企业内部供应链的问题,却无法处理企业间集成协作的问题。
从系统的功能看,SCM涵盖了供应链计划过程的全部关键工作:生产计划和排程、供应链的需求计划和运输计划,成为整个供应链,包括供应商、多生产工厂和复杂的分销网络的计划工具。在实际应用中,SCM完成了ERP的主生产计划、物料需求计划、能力计划或编制车间进度的工作。显然ERP和SCM两种系统的功能出现了重叠。 客户管理:ERP和CRM都要用到客户的一些基本信息,CRM更全面一些。 客户服务和支持:ERP只提供了一些简单功能,而CRM则对这方面进行了全面管理。 工作人员管理:ERP和CRM都涉及了企业员工的基本情况和工作安排情况,但ERP对人力资源的管理更强些。 产品管理:ERP和CRM都要用到产品的基本信息、产品的BOM表、产品的客户化配置和报价等。 销售/营销管理:ERP的销售和营销相对来讲比较简单,而CRM则比较完善,功能也相当强大。 决策支持:ERP和CRM都使用了数据仓库DW和联机分析处理OLAP功能,从而实现商业智能BI和决策支持DS。两者所使用的技术相差不大,只是数据对象有所不同而已。 目前,针对ERP、SCM系统之间的整合有以下四种方法和思路: ①采用中间件技术:利用与需要整合的系统相兼容的标准中间件来构建系统问交流的桥梁,从而保持系统之间数据的同步更新。这种整合通过两种方法来实现,一种是通过中间文件(如IDoc)实现的整合,一种是通过标准化的开放接口(如BAPI)提供的即时数据支持。 ②利用数据同步复制技术:在需要整合的系统的服务器之间建立起数据复制的功能,使两者的数据保持同步。这种技术实现起来比较容易,技术也比较成熟。 ③进行二次开发:对需要整合的系统进行修改,或在原有基础上增设模块,或对相同、相近的模块进行统一。例如CRM中销售、市场营销和服务实现了业务自动化,而ERP中的这部分功能没有这么强,所以可用CRM覆盖ERP中的销售、市场营销和服务等模块。当然,若仍不满足要求,则可进一步对其修改。 ④发明一种统一面向管理业务的计算机语言DSL(Domain-SpecificLanguage,领域特定语言)是实现信息系统融合与集成重要途径。使用该语言的目的是描述定义标准化的管理业务,包括所有业务描述元素的集合,如数据层的字典、单据、报表;界面层的用户交互入口,输入输出控件以及各种业务流、工作流和审批流,如分支与合并、上引与下推、迁移、反填与追溯等。在此基础上,开发具有丰富业务模型的企业管理应用,并且这些应用系统可以集成在统一的平台上,例如供应链管理系统SCM、供应链执行系统SCE、企业资源计划系统ERP、人力资源管理系统HR、客户关系管理系统CRM、供应商关系管理系统SRM等。 如此可以提供物流供应链、ERP、集团财务、全面预算、CRM等多领域的应用产品,改变了目前ERP、物流、CRM等各领域软件供应商各自独立,系统二次选型需解决多系统数据与应用整合、集成等问题。也就是说,基于统一平台开发的并不是单一的物流供应链或ERP或SCM应用系统,而是复合的、多元化的,可以从用户的单一象限的应用拓展到全面应用。 本文出自:亿恩科技【www.enkj.com】 |